The Hidden Risk of Handling Water Damage Yourself

Plenty of Brookton homeowners try to handle a small water event themselves before calling us. Here's what usually gets missed.

The visible water on your Brookton floor is often only part of the problem. Water wicks upward into drywall, travels along subfloor seams, and pools inside wall cavities where a rented fan will never reach it. Without professional-grade dehumidification and moisture monitoring, that hidden dampness can sit for weeks, quietly feeding mold growth long after the surface looks and feels dry to the touch.

There's also the insurance side to consider. Without professional documentation — moisture readings, photos, a written scope of work — it can be much harder to support a claim if secondary damage shows up later. Our Brookton technicians build that documentation as part of every job, protecting you if issues surface down the road.

None of this means every spill needs a professional crew — a small, contained, surface-level spill that's dried within a few hours is usually fine to handle yourself. But once water has soaked into flooring, baseboards, or drywall, or if it's been sitting for more than a few hours, it's worth a call to make sure nothing's hiding beneath the surface.

Immediate Safety Steps for Brookton Property Owners

Every water loss is different, but these general safety steps apply to most Brookton calls we receive.

1

Shut Off the Water Source

Turning off the source, if it's safe to do so, is often the single most effective thing you can do before help arrives.

2

Avoid Electrical Hazards

Never touch electrical switches, outlets, or appliances that are wet or near standing water — the risk of shock is real.

3

Protect What You Can

If it's safe, move furniture, electronics, and important documents away from the affected area or up off the floor.

4

Take Photos First

A quick photo record of standing water and affected belongings makes the insurance process smoother down the line.

5

Ventilate If Possible

Some airflow can help, but don't rely on it alone — professional drying equipment is still necessary to prevent mold.
